Fence Repair vs. Replacement in Minnetonka, MN

Situation Recommendation Rationale
One or two posts tilted by frost heave, rails intact Repair Resetting individual posts deeper into undisturbed subsoil restores plumb without touching the rest of the run.
Single gate sags or latch fails to engage Repair Hinge adjustment and anti-sag diagonal bracing fix most gate alignment problems without replacing the gate frame.
Two or three fence panels cracked or split after winter Repair Swapping individual panels in an otherwise sound post-and-rail frame is faster and less costly than a full section rebuild.
Surface weathering on cedar fence, no structural damage Repair A fence inspection followed by light sanding and fresh stain through fence painting and staining services extends the wood life by several seasons.
Multiple posts rotted at grade across a full fence run Replace When more than half the posts show below-grade rot, fence replacement costs less over five years than repeated individual repairs on a failing structure.
Fence more than 15 years old with widespread rail and post movement Replace Expansive-soil cycling in Minnetonka accelerates structural fatigue, and a fence at end of service life benefits more from a full fence replacement than piecemeal repairs.
Chain-link sections kinked or torn after storm debris impact Replace Replacing the damaged mesh section and re-tensioning the run restores security faster than trying to straighten kinked chain-link in place.
Homeowner wants new material, layout, or added privacy height Replace Fence replacement with a new material and post layout is the right path when the goal is a different look or performance profile than the existing structure provides.

Common Fence Problems in Minnetonka, MN Yards

Minnetonka's clay-rich glacial till soils and cold winter freezes create a specific set of fencing failures that show up repeatedly across neighborhoods like Tonkawood, Groveland, and the McGinty Road area. Knowing the root cause of each problem helps homeowners make faster, better-informed decisions about repair versus replacement.

Frost-Heaved Posts

Clay soil expands when it freezes and lifts post bases out of position, causing rails and panels to rack out of plumb. Posts reset below the local frost line with fresh concrete typically stabilize the problem for years, and a fence inspection confirms which posts need attention before any digging starts.

Rotted Wood Rails and Base Boards

Persistent ground contact and Minnetonka's warm humid summers accelerate rot at the bottom of cedar and pine rails, a problem common along the shaded tree lines of Highwoods. Targeted fence repair on the affected rails, paired with raised ground clearance, stops the cycle without replacing the whole fence.

Sagging or Binding Gate

Heavy gate frames sag when the hinge-side post shifts in expansive soil, and the resulting bind stresses both the latch hardware and the frame joinery. Resetting the post and adjusting hinge placement corrects the sag, and homeowners dealing with related siding services concerns on the adjacent wall often address both in the same visit.

Warped or Cracked Vinyl Panels

Vinyl expands and contracts more than wood in Minnesota's temperature swings from summer highs above 80°F to winter lows below 10°F, and panels installed without adequate expansion gaps can warp or split at the rail pockets. Individual panel swap corrects the issue without touching the post system, and proper gutter services that direct water away from the base reduce freeze pressure on panels near downspout discharge points.

Kinked or Loose Chain-Link Mesh

Storm debris from mature tree canopy along Purgatory Park and Big Willow Park area properties can impact and kink chain-link mesh, and annual frost cycles loosens tension across the run. Re-tensioning the mesh or replacing a damaged section through fence repair work restores function without a full replacement, which also gives us a chance to assess the top rail and post caps for corrosion.

Q: How deep should fence posts be set in Minnetonka, MN to avoid frost heave?

A: In Minnetonka, MN, the frost line sits at approximately 42 inches, so posts should be set at least 48 inches deep to stay below the zone where clay-rich glacial till soils freeze and expand each winter. Properly set posts with concrete footings resist the upward pressure that causes tilting and rail racking, and a fence inspection after the first full winter confirms everything stayed plumb.

A: Gate sag in Minnetonka most often traces to the hinge-side post shifting in shifting soil during winter freezing cycles, which throws the post out of plumb and allows the gate frame to hang at an angle under its own weight. Heavy gate frames without an anti-sag diagonal brace compound the problem, and the bind at the latch side stresses hardware until the latch fails entirely. Fence repair on the post and hinge system, along with a diagonal brace installation, resolves most sag issues without replacing the gate itself.
